Ligature Cutter for Emergency Release
Ligature incidents, entrapment, and vehicle extractions require a cutting tool that can be used close to the patient or casualty. Control and hand placement matter when working in confined spaces or under restraint conditions.
The Big Fish Ligature Cutter is designed for cutting ligatures, seatbelts, ropes, and packaging during emergency response. The enclosed blade design allows cutting without exposing an open edge. This supports use near skin, clothing, or equipment.
A 9 mm mouth opening allows the cutter to engage thicker materials such as rope and netting while maintaining separation between the blade and fingers. The wider opening supports access to bulkier materials without increasing risk of stabbing or slashing injuries. The tool can also be used for controlled cutting of bags and packaging during deployment.
The Big Fish cutter is used across emergency services, custody settings, and specialist response teams. It is designed for repeated operational use where predictable handling and controlled cutting are required.

Product Specifications
- Brand: SP Services
- Product type: Ligature cutter and seatbelt cutter
- Mouth opening: 9 mm
- Cutting capacity: Engages rope up to approximately 12 mm diameter
- Blade type: Enclosed safety blade
- Function: Controlled cutting during emergency release
- Suitable environments: Ambulance services, police custody, prisons, search and rescue, specialist care settings
